Prof Amitava Banerjee
Cardiology
About
Having graduated from Oxford Medical School, Professor Banerjee underwent training as a junior doctor in Oxford, Newcastle, Hull, and London. His passion for preventive cardiology and evidence-based medicine led him to pursue a Master's in Public Health at Harvard in 2005, followed by an internship at the World Health Organisation. He further advanced his qualifications by obtaining a DPhil in epidemiology from Oxford in 2010. Prior to joining UCL in 2015, he served as a clinical lecturer in cardiovascular medicine at the University of Birmingham.
Professor Banerjee practices in two high-volume tertiary care hospitals, managing both inpatient and outpatient cases. While his subspecialty lies in heart failure, he maintains an active practice in acute general cardiology and demonstrates a keen interest in the diagnosis and treatment of atrial fibrillation.
His clinical experiences significantly influence his research endeavours, leading to insights in various areas such as assessing medical technology, studying cardiovascular disease within underserved populations, exploring disease patterns in electronic health records, and focusing on the impact of COVID-19.
